ZZAmericanaandHistory Who are the TurksWhen the Metropolitan Tabernacle was purpose built to house the swelling London congregants wanting to attend the preaching of C. H. Spurgeon, it was the largest non conformist [i. e. non Anglican] church in England, seating 6,000 persons at once. The location of the church was considered critical.
